What Are Some Good Places for a Memorial Tattoo?

Memorial tattoos hold immense sentimental value, commemorating cherished memories or loved ones who have passed. Choosing the perfect placement for such a meaningful tattoo is crucial. Here are some suggestions to consider:

  • The Wrist: A discrete and delicate location, the wrist offers a subtle tribute that's easily concealed or showcased. It's ideal for smaller designs or symbols.

  • The Forearm: The forearm provides more space for larger and more intricate designs. It's a prominent area that can be covered or displayed as desired.

  • The Ankle: Similar to the wrist, the ankle offers a subtle and meaningful placement. It's suitable for smaller designs or those that can wrap around the ankle bone.

  • The Shoulder: The shoulder is a large canvas that allows for a variety of designs and sizes. It's a more visible location, but can be concealed with clothing.

  • The Chest: A highly personal and intimate location, the chest is often chosen for larger and more symbolic designs. It's a meaningful and sentimental choice that's typically hidden from public view.
